Description: The 64 acres of water rides and 40 attractions make Water World America’s largest family water park. USA Today rated its Voyage to the Center of the Earth one of America’s top 10 attractions. To get here, take US 36 to the Pecos exit, close to Denver. Turn north (left) and drive until you see those blue canopies on the hilltop. Water World offers several safe introductions to white-water rafting. For those missing surf, Water World’s big wave pools make plenty. Add an entertaining wading area for tots and grade-schoolers, plus many theme rides, and you’ve got wet for kids of all ages. Beach Boys music bops from the loudspeakers. A day of splashing costs $33.95 for individuals taller than 48 inches and $28.95 for those shorter than 47 inches. Tots smaller than 40 inches are admitted free. Water World is open daily in the summer from 10 a.m. to 6 p.m., weather permitting, and accepts major credit cards but no personal checks.
